Transaction 08f2be23de5205f13e11a94cf9b5c5a74338eaea7b7fcb5d3e086902023a8865
1 Input
2 Outputs
- 08f2be23de5205f13e11a94cf9b5c5a74338eaea7b7fcb5d3e086902023a8865:0
- 08f2be23de5205f13e11a94cf9b5c5a74338eaea7b7fcb5d3e086902023a8865:1
value 2600
address 3EYo8NNgLRm6KSQcfFsFT9VVpSHjjNnfVU
value 20529894
address 1DjmGBLj3Qy3isPQk35tYVixCMHdHFcTKi